Do’s & Don’ts w/ Daniel Grant

Thailand native Daniel Grant has been traveling the world as a pro wakeboarder and wakeskater since he was just 13. Yes, that was crazy back then, but what’s even crazier now is seeing just how good Daniel is at both and what he’s done to push the envelope of what’s possible, no matter what board he’s riding.
